Jak pozbyć się niechcianego fragmentu ulubionej strony? Z pluginem Rip (Remove it Permanently), jest to całkiem proste.
Od pewnego czasu na Joe Monster zaczęła się pojawiać natrętna reklama Gadżetomanii. Adblock nie mógł przyjść z pomocą gdyż obrazki i linki pochodzą ze strony Joe Monster. Byłem zdeterminowany, żeby usunąć wstawki z Gadżetomanii i tak ‘odkryłem’ plugin Rip. Wtyczka ta bazuje na XPath i umożliwia ukrywanie dowolnych elementów strony przy pomocy odpowiednio zdefiniowanych wyrażeń.
Poniżej opiszę sposób usunięcia niechcianej reklamy.
- Wtyczkę pobieramy tutaj, instalujemy
- Wchodzimy na Joemonster, na linku tytule do Gadżetomanii klikamy prawym i wybieramy z menu jak na poniższym obrazku

- Po dodaniu RIP’a, wchodzimy w opcje wtyczki: Narzędzia-> RIP Options
- Dodajemy dwa wyrażenia XPath:
- //a[starts-with(@href,'http://gadzetomania.pl/')]
- //*[starts-with(.,'Gadżetomania')]
Powinniśmy otrzymać coś na kształt poniższego:

Ważne by w polu URL znalazł się adres z ‘*’ na końcu: http://www.joemonster.org/*
- Klikamy OK, po przeładowaniu strony niechciane wstawki powinny zniknąć
W ten sposób możemy ukrywać różne elementy. Można to robić klikając myszką, bądź definiując wyrażenia XPath. Ten drugi sposób wymaga zapoznania się z tym standardem. Polecam do tego XPath Tutorial.
Mam nadzieję, że przedstawiony opis będzie pomocny. Nie odpowiadam za uszkodzenia spowodowane używaniem wtyczki ;) W razie niejasności proszę do mnie pisać.
Brak komentarzy »
Trochę wody w Wiśle upłynęło, od kiedy zdobyłem ostatni certyfikat Sun’a i pomyślałem sobie, że czas wziąć się do roboty, przeczytać co nieco i zaatakować certyfikat SCDJWS (Sun Certified Developer For Java Web Services).
Już od ponad dwóch lat mam do czynienia z Web Services, więc problemu z egzaminem być nie powinno. Spróbowałem swoich sił w testowym egzaminie dostępnym na stronie Whizlabs i osiągnąłem wynik 72%. Zdany. Test ten jest wprawdzie zgodny ze starszą wersją egzaminu (310-220) ale daje mi wyobrażenie o posiadanych umiejętnościach.
Do właściwego egzaminu postanowiłem się przygotować, korzystając z poniższych materiałów:
- Mark Hansen: SOA Using Java Web Services – świetna książka dla chcących tworzyć aplikacje SOA w oparciu o JavaEE Webservices. Książka nie pokrywa całej tematyki egzaminu (m. in. JAXR, UDDI)
- Richard Monson-Haefel: J2EE Webservices – stanowi uzupełnienie powyższej o brakujące tematy.
- Mikalai Zaikin: CDJWS 5.0 Study Guide – poradnik dostępny online. Za 12 USD możemy kupić go oraz Quiz w formie pdf’a.
Egzamin planuje na początek grudnia, o wynikach dam znać.
3 komentarzy »
Napisał kwaq w kategorii Java, tags: Java, transakcje, xa
Problem kolejności zatwierdzania transakcji XA.
Brak komentarzy »
Napisał kwaq w kategorii Java, tags: EJB 3.1
Finalna wersja specyfikacji EJB 3.0 ujrzała światło dzienne w maju 2006
roku. W stosunku do swej poprzedniczki, wersji 2.1, oferowała wiele
zmian, które miały na celu uproszczenie tworzenia komponentów EJB.
Kilka najważniejszych z nich to:
- komponenty EJB implementowane jako POJO, bez zbędnych w większości
przypadków metod zwrotnych kontenera
- wprowadzenie adnotacji umożliwiających prostą i szybką konfigurację
komponentów
- wprowadzenie JPA (opisanego w oddzielnej specyfikacji) – warstwy
trwałości opartej na POJO i mapowaniu obiektowo-relacyjnym, wzorowanej
na takich technologiach jak Hibernate, Toplink czy JDO
Niestety, jak to często bywa, nowa specyfikacja nie była wystarczająco
dopracowana. Poprawę niedociągnięć, dalsze uproszczenia oraz nową
funkcjonalność ma przynieść powstająca specyfikacja EJB 3.1.
Więcej…
Brak komentarzy »